Counselling ~ Telephone
Similar in all respects to face to face counselling, except that the counsellor and client 'meet' over the phone at a pre-agreed time.

ASH REHN : Online Counselling vs Face-To-Face Therapy: Not Better or Worse, Just Different
Some people make appointments to see their therapist in person, others choose online counselling. As a counsellor and therapist who offers both, my experience is that neither is better or worse than the other, they are just different. Each approach to therapy has its own advantages and benefits.
